Chicago Bears vs. Detroit Lions Overview

Chicago has a sportsbook record of 3-5 straight up, 2-6 against the spread and 3-5 under the total. Last week the Bears flopped at Philadelphia 22-14. Chicago has NFL metrics of 29th for total offense, but sixth for points allowed. As a result of this head coach Matt Nagy has gone from a Chicago Penthouse to the outhouse.

Now Detroit is 3-4-1 straight up, 4-4 vs. the odds, and 6-2 over the total. Sunday saw the Lions lose at Oakland 31-24. Overall Detroit ranks fifth for total offense and 31st for defense. Head coach Matt Patricia arrived from New England, where he was the defensive coordinator. Specifically, the defensive side of the ball has been a massive disappointment.

Key Bears: QB Mitchell Trubisky (63% COMP, 1217 YDS, 5.6 AVG, 5 TD, 3 INT 3, 17 SACK 80.0 RTG), RB David Montgomery (112 ATT, 406 YDS, 3.6 AVG, 5 TD), WR Allen Robinson II (47 REC, 532 YDS, 11.3 AVG, 3 TD), LB Khalil Mack (31 TACKLES, 5.5 SACKS), PK Eddy Pineiro (12-15 FG, 14-14 XP)

Key Lions: QB Matthew Stafford (64.3% COMP, 2499 YDS, 8.6 AVG, 19 TD, 5 INT, 18 SACK, 106.0 RTG), RB JD McKissic (20 ATT, 140 YDS, 7.0 AVG), WR Kenny Golladay (35 REC, 640 YDS, 18.3 AVG, 7 TD), PK Matt Prater (15-18 FG, 21-22 XP)
